Industry Overview and Key Milestones
Fiber optic technology was first conceptualized in the 1960s, with the breakthrough invention of low-loss optical fibers in the 1970s. The 1980s saw the commercialization of fiber optic cables, leading to widespread adoption in telecommunications. By the 1990s, fiber optics became the backbone of global internet infrastructure. Key innovations such as Dense Wavelength Division Multiplexing (DWDM) in the 2000s further boosted the capacity and efficiency of fiber optic networks.

Market Growth Projections
The global fiber optic market was valued at approximately USD 8 billion in 2020 and is expected to reach USD 12 billion by 2026, growing at a CAGR of 7.8% during the forecast period. The increasing demand for high-speed internet, the proliferation of data centers, and the rollout of 5G networks are major drivers of this growth. However, challenges such as high installation costs and the need for skilled labor may inhibit market expansion.
Competitive Landscape
The fiber optic industry is highly competitive, with key players such as Corning Inc., Prysmian Group, and CommScope Holdings dominating the market. Recent mergers and acquisitions, such as Corning’s acquisition of 3M’s Communication Markets Division, have further consolidated market power. Strategic partnerships and collaborations are also prevalent, with companies joining forces to enhance their technological capabilities and expand their market reach.
